P0133Diagnosis information - Control unit DME (DFI)
Oxygen sensor in front of catalytic converter Bank 1, Dynamism
NOTE:
Separated plug connection = open reference-air duct.
Damage to oxygen sensor.
- DO NOT use spray, grease, fluid or similar products on the oxygen sensor plug connections.
INFORMATION
- Do not interchange the oxygen sensor in front of the catalytic converter with the sensor behind the catalytic converter as this will result in implausible fault entries.
- The plugs themselves are coded and cannot be interchanged.
Diagnostic conditions
- --> Perform all short tests in sequence (without Tank tightness).
or
- Engine running > 2 Minute(s) , at:
- Engine at operating temperature
- All models: Oxygen sensor(s) ready for operation
- then steady driving > 10 Minute(s) , at:
- Engine speed < 800 ... 3,200 1/min
- Mass air flow 120 ... 520 mg/stroke
- without Overrun phase(s)
Possible fault causes
- Short circuit to B+/ground/between lines or open circuit in the lines
- Different air flow to the oxygen sensor behind the catalytic converter , at:
- Catalytic converter damaged
- modified or nongenuine components
- Oxygen sensor in front of catalytic converter Bank 1 Faulty (aged)
